What are makeup mistakes?
Applying makeup on dry skin is one of the biggest makeup mistakes, which can make the face look dull, cracked, old, and tired. Everything good is built on a solid foundation, and in this case, a properly moisturized face. So, ensure that your face is properly hydrated before you apply makeup.Is it OK to wet eyeshadow?

What is BB cream used for?
What is BB cream? BB cream is short for 'blemish balm' or 'beauty balm', and it's used to moisturise, protect, and correct your skin. BB creams became popular in South Korea in the mid-1980s but were actually created in Germany in the 1960s to help patients recovering from laser treatments and surgery.Can I use moisturizer as primer?
